Duration
The programme is available in two duration modes:
Fast track - 1 month
Standard mode - 2 months
Course fee
The fee for the programme is as follows:
Fast track - 1 month: £140
Standard mode - 2 months: £90

The Graduate Certificate in Permaculture for Soil Health equips students with advanced knowledge and practical skills to design and implement sustainable agricultural systems. This program focuses on regenerative practices that enhance soil health, biodiversity, and ecosystem resilience.
Key learning outcomes include mastering permaculture design principles, understanding soil microbiology, and developing strategies for carbon sequestration. Students also learn to integrate agroecological practices into farming systems, ensuring long-term sustainability and productivity.
The program typically spans six months to one year, depending on the institution and study mode. It combines online coursework with hands-on fieldwork, allowing students to apply theoretical concepts in real-world scenarios.
